Synthesis and properties of a new methano-bridged tetradehydro[22]annulenedione
摘要:
The title annulenedione 8 was synthesized starting from 1-acetyl-6-(3-okobut-1-enyl)cyclohepta-1,3,5-triene 25 by aldol condensation with (Z)-3-methylpent-2-en-4-ynal 26 to afford the dione 27 and then by another aldol condensation of the dione 27 with the aldehyde 26, followed by intramolecular oxidative coupling of the resulting acyclic diacetylene 28, Examination of the H-1 NMR spectra indicated that compound 8 is paratropic in acidic media.

1-FORMYLCYCLOHEPTATRIENE. SYNTHESIS BY VILSMEIER REACTION AS NOVEL DIRECT SUBSTITUTION OF CYCLOHEPTATRIENE AND ITS SEVERAL REACTIONS

1-Formylcycloheptatriene was obtained by Vilsmeier reaction as novel direct substitution of cycloheptatriene accompanying bitropyl. Reduction, Grignard reaction and condensation reaction of the formyl compound were investigated.
